About Apotex Inc.

Apotex is a Canadian-based global health company. We improve everyday access to affordable, innovative medicines and health products for millions of people worldwide, with a broad portfolio of generic, biosimilar, innovative branded pharmaceuticals and consumer health products. Headquartered in Toronto, with regional offices globally, including in the United States, Mexico and India, we are the largest Canadian-based pharmaceutical company and a health partner of choice for the Americas for pharmaceutical licensing and product acquisitions.

Job Summary

The Manager, Regional Traffic & Customs Operations is responsible directly or indirectly for all Transportation and Logistics related functions for the assigned origin operations that include all forms of Freight and Transportation; Freight Forwarding; Customs Clearance supporting Operations, Customers, CMOs, and CPOs. This role will establish a strong collaboration with Global External Operations (GEO), ARPL, Global Traffic & Customs Operations, CMOs, CPOs, Logistics Providers, Customers and other internal stakeholders.

This role will provide direction regarding the movement of goods and materials originating from India, China and Europe in the most efficient and cost-effective manner as per the department and corporate strategic direction and plan, ensuring the delivery of quality product to the customer. 

This role is responsible for ensuring alignment to ensure all established customer service targets are being met or exceeded. Acts as a key resource regionally and as a subject matter expert on traffic and customs processes and shipment requirements to plan, coordinating and preparing all required logistical and regulatory documentation related to the movement of freight for the assigned origin operations.
